LaFontaine Prep continues to foster a culture of collaboration through it's efforts with the Madison County Early Childhood Alliance. The Alliance is spearheaded by Madison County Public Schools. Partner schools are paired with county elementary schools to allow for maximum teamwork to help the children of Madison County reach a high level of achievement. During the 2011-2012 school year, LaFontaine Prep worked with White Hall Elementary in this collaborative capacity.
